For anyone who listens reverentially in the half-light to Robert Johnson, Nick Drake, or Morrisey, who wait anxiously for new albums from The Cure, Leonard Cohen, or The Blue Nile, who buy up catalogs of Nina Simone, Johnny Cash, or Scott Walker, who search the Web for rarities by Radiohead, Elliot Smith, and Miles Davis, this is the book they've been waiting for. "This Will End in Tears" is both a compendium of the greatest sad songs and artists of the modern era and a collection of essays that attempts to explain what exactly draws us to sad music, and how sad music actually makes us happy. Adam also makes an argument, based partly on the structure of operating systems and popular sites like Pandora, for the existence of a miserablist genre, one that's becoming increasingly more important than traditional genres such as blues, rock, country, etc., one that's organized around the rather more amorphous principle of cosmic grief. Specifically, "This Will End in Tears" will include an A-Z list of entries of the masters of melancholy (from Samuel Barber to Patsy Cline, George Jone to Joy Division, Nico to Hank Williams), a top-100 list of the saddest songs of all time, essays explaining the power of particular songs and artists, and essays explaining particular types of sad music and their effects on the listener. There will also be recommended playlists throughout.

“A comprehensive, sharply written journey through the music of sadness, of every stripe and from every genre....Whether read straight through or dipped into at random, in times of despair or not, this is a most helpful musical sourcebook through every kind of blue.” (Kirkus Reviews (starred review))

“Highly entertaining.” (Publishers Weekly)

“For the meticulously melancholy music fan in all of us, a celebration of songs with a dark side. This Will End in Tears gathers the downest, doomiest sounds in rock, soul, jazz, the blues, and any music that can put a serious chill in your evening.” (Rob Sheffield, author of Love Is A Mix Tape and Talking To Girls About Duran Duran)

“Sad sacks of the world: Rejoice! Adam Brent Houghtaling has ingeniously compiled the ultimate guide to this cruel world’s maestros of miserabilism. The feel bad book of the year!” (Craig Marks and Rob Tannenbaum, co-authors of I Want My MTV: The Uncensored Story of the Music Video Revolution)

“Breaking up is hard to do, but not when you’ve got a book like this to help you make the saddest playlist of all time. Now, someone pass me a Kleenex...and that Elliott Smith album.” (Leslie Simon, co-author of Everybody Hurts and author of Wish You Were Here)

“Sad songs say so much, but Adam Brent Houghtaling has a lot to add to the conversation. This Will End in Tears is a book well worth wallowing in.” (Mark Yarm, author of Everybody Loves Our Town: An Oral History of Grunge)
